Must Try Dishes
If you find yourself at Bốn Mùa, a Vietnamese gem in Sacramento, California, make sure to savor their mouthwatering Phở, a traditional beef noodle soup bursting with rich flavors. Their Bánh Xèo, a crispy pancake filled with shrimp, pork, and bean sprouts, is a delightful indulgence that should not be missed. For a refreshing appetizer, sample the fresh and tangy Gỏi Cuốn, translucent rice paper rolls stuffed with shrimp, herbs, and vermicelli noodles. Don't forget to try their Cơm Tấm, fragrant broken rice served with grilled pork or chicken, pickled vegetables, and a fried egg, ensuring a satisfying and authentic Vietnamese experience.

First time having dinner with their fresh roll platter. It was delicious! They were also very accommodating with my son's peanut allergy. The staff was great and I would definitely come again.
Authentic Vietnamese restaurant with a variety of phở, bún, cơm tấm dishes. Everything was pretty good and no big complaints except the big thick pork meat chunks were awkward. Nêm cuốn weren't bad but didn't have noodles.
Clean place, large portions, fresh food nicely seasoned. I had one of the broken rice plates with grilled pork, egg meatloaf (?) and ground shrimp in tofu skin. I didn't like the ground shrimp, but the pork was tender and both it and the egg meatloaf had a nice savory flavor. Wife had a vermicelli dish with grilled pork, shrimp and some other meat-based concoction. All were spot on. Kid-friendliness: Kids were eating there. Parking: Easy parking.
